Randall Delgado pitched well in the second game of Saturday’s doubleheader, allowing just two runs on six hits in a no-decision against the Nationals.
Delgado fanned four while walking one. He was sent down to Triple-A last weekend to make room for Ben Sheets in the Braves’ rotation, and did everything in his power to earn another opportunity tonight. While he’s likely to be shipped back to the minors, he?ll be the first option when the Braves need another starter over the next few weeks.
